What is a Brush-Length Train?
A brush-length train is the shortest of formal train styles, typically extending just 1-3 inches beyond the hem of the dress. Unlike dramatic cathedral trains or even modest chapel-length trains, the brush train offers just a whisper of elegance without the practical concerns of longer styles.
This subtle train length is perfect for women who want a touch of formality without compromising mobility. It works beautifully with various women’s dresses, from A-line silhouettes to sleek sheath designs.

Best Fabrics for Brush-Length Trains
The fabric you choose significantly impacts how your brush train will look and behave:
- Silk: Creates elegant draping with beautiful movement
- Chiffon: Offers a light, airy quality perfect for summer events
- Satin: Provides structure while maintaining fluidity
- Lace: Adds romantic texture and visual interest
Many women’s evening dresses with brush trains combine multiple fabrics for dimensional appeal, such as lace overlays on satin foundations.
